A language exchange with a pen pal from Norway is an excellent way to make a friend from Norway, learn about its culture and improve
your foreign language skills.
This type of exchange is suitable for language learners of all skill levels, even beginners.
Because you have a common goal to help each other learn while discussing common interests,
you are likely to make meaningful friendships.
Compared to live conversation, there is less pressure, because you can take your time to use a dictionary or refer to your lessons at a time of your convenience.
It is also a great way to improve your writing, reading and grammar skills.
